Salesforce DevOps Implementation Engineer

at Experis
Published January 10, 2021
Location Washington, DC
Category Default  
Job Type Full-time  

Description

Experis/ManpowerGroup has partnered with a federal integrator to assist them in identifying a REMOTE Salesforce DevOps Implementation Engineer

Must be clearable for a Secret clearance and can start prior to getting it. If you already have one then that is even better

Through December 21 of NEXT year

This is a True SalesForce DevOps IMPLEMENTATION engineer NOT a Developer

Must have 8-10 years of experience

Top 3 Skills:

  • DevOps Implementation (6 years)
  • Version Control / Release Strategy Development (6 years)
  • Salesforce Implementation (3 years)

Must have a Bachelor's Degree

Responsibilities:

  • Assess, prototype, and recommend DevOps tools and strategies for a Salesforce implementation that spans across multiple (independent/interdependent) teams and projects
  • Design, build, implement, and maintain a DevOps pipeline for a Salesforce implementation with emphasis on security, scalability, ease of use, productivity, auditability, and release management needs
  • Lead and drive discussions to understand program needs and operations and connect the dots to engineering a fit-for-purpose DevOps pipeline in an agile environment supporting multiple teams and multiple projects on a shared Salesforce org
  • Own all tasks relating to code promotion, deployments, and release management all the way through Production, including professional coordination and communication at all times
  • Minimize and resolve deployment/migration issues and navigate the nuances of the Salesforce Metadata API while providing feedback loops to the teams for improvement
  • Develop scripts and automation to improve operations and maximize efficiencies with standard/defined repeatable processes
  • Train team members across the teams on how to understand and utilize the new DevOps pipeline; Train Release Managers and Development Leads on how to administer and maintain the DevOps pipeline
  • Document all aspects of the DevOps pipeline and processes including guidebooks, how-to / knowledge articles, diagrams, setup / maintenance procedures, build steps, deployment steps, smoke test steps, etc.

Required Qualifications:

  • Bachelor's degree in Computer Science or Software Engineering, Master's degree in Information Systems, or equivalent combination of education and experience
  • Must have deep knowledge of branching strategies including Feature Branching and Pull Requests using Git-based tools and direct experience working with Bitbucket, GitHub, GitLab, TFS, etc.
  • Must have demonstrated experience building a DevOps pipeline from the ground-up including server setup, installation, and configuration of industry-standard CI/CD engines such as Jenkins, CircleCI, Azure DevOps, etc.
  • Must have demonstrated experience working in fast-paced, complex, agile environments on large programs supporting multiple teams